Publisher's Synopsis

Gatekeeping exists within many facets of our world, yet most people don't know exactly what gatekeeping is and how it impacts our everyday lives. Who Shall Not Pass? Gatekeeping, Communication Theory, and Canadian Media takes a practical look at gatekeeping through the lens of Canadian communication theories and theorists, with a focus on Canadian media. From exploring the basic building blocks of communication and communication theory to exploring the difference between gatekeeping and censorship, readers will establish a solid basis of understanding before diving into explorations of gatekeeping in print and digital media, as well as a brief conversation around the ethics of gatekeeping in today's world. Through in-depth discussion and fascinating case studies, readers will begin to understand some of the complex discussions surrounding gatekeeping, and will be provided tools with which to explore gatekeeping in their own lives.
